When the Body Whispers: Understanding the Early Signs
You do not need a medical level to sense when something really feels "off." Maybe it's a consistent tiredness that no amount of remainder seems to take care of. Possibly you've begun really feeling short of breath after climbing the staircases-- something you used to do easily. These very early signs commonly don't yell "heart trouble," but they can quietly hint that your cardio system is under pressure.
Fatigue is among the most forgotten very early symptoms of cardiovascular disease. When your heart isn't pumping effectively, your muscle mass-- and your mind-- do not obtain the oxygen they require. The result? You feel drained, sluggish, and out of sync with your typical energy levels. Don't compose this off as just aging or being "unhealthy." It may be your body asking you to pay closer interest.
Breast Discomfort: It's Not Always Pain
When individuals think about heart problems, they visualize a significant, squashing breast pain. However chest discomfort related to heart disease can really feel really different. It may discover as pressure, fullness, rigidity, and even a moderate ache. Some individuals define it as a burning feeling, similar to indigestion. It could come and go, or linger longer than you would certainly expect.
This discomfort can take place throughout activity, tension, or perhaps while relaxing. While it's easy to sweep aside-- specifically if it's not intense-- it's wise to review any type of repeating upper body feelings with a heart doctor. Even if the reason turns out to be something small, having the assurance deserves the see.
Shortness of Breath and Lightheadedness: Warning Signs in Disguise
Lack of breath may not seem like a heart problem at first. Lots of associate it with lung issues or merely being out of form. But when the heart has a hard time to pump blood successfully, the lungs don't obtain sufficient oxygenated blood-- and you start to feel weary, sometimes even while doing simple things like strolling to your car or bending over to select something up.
Lightheadedness or dizziness is one more sign that often tends to fly under the radar. If you find yourself feeling faint or unsteady on your feet, particularly when standing promptly or after mild exertion, it's time to take note. These could be indicators your heart isn't staying up to date with your body's needs.
Swelling and Weight Gain: What Your Body Might Be Retaining
Swelling in the legs, ankle joints, or feet is greater than an aesthetic concern-- it's a physical hint that liquid is developing in your body. This can happen when the heart isn't pumping efficiently, resulting in fluid retention. You could additionally notice unusual weight gain over a couple of days, which isn't related to your diet plan or way of life. These signs, especially when paired with lack of breath or tiredness, should have focus.
It's easy to dismiss a little bit of puffiness or a couple of extra pounds as safe. But if they continue or are accompanied by other signs, they could be an indication of something deeper-- perhaps a very early indicator of cardiomegaly, which is an enhancement of the heart. This condition typically establishes quietly and requires proper evaluation to manage effectively.

Quiet Symptoms in Women: A Different Picture
Heart problem can look different in ladies than in guys. While upper body discomfort is a common sign for both, ladies are more probable to experience various other indication such as nausea, jaw or back pain, or extreme tiredness. Since these signs and symptoms are much less regular, they often go unnoticed or misdiagnosed.
If you're a woman, it's essential to be particularly tuned in to modifications in your body. Ladies are statistically most likely to wait longer before seeking help for heart symptoms-- often because those symptoms do not match the stereotyped signs seen in men. Don't wait. Pay attention to your reactions and seek support from a heart doctor when something does not really feel right.
